Selecting the Ideal Metal Roof Coating for Long-Lasting Protection

Picking the correct metal roof coating is vital for optimizing longevity and performance. Multiple elements influence this selection, including environmental conditions, roofing angle, and specific building requirements. Superior solutions, such as acrylic, silicone, or polyurethane, offer unique benefits. Silicone-based coatings feature superior waterproofing and UV resistance, making them the top choice for regions that experience heavy rainfall. Acrylic roof coatings are valued for their high reflectivity and strong energy performance, which can reduce cooling costs. Polyurethane coatings offer exceptional abrasion resistance and durability, ideal for heavily trafficked surfaces.

Furthermore, adequate surface preparation is essential for adhesion and long-lasting performance. One should consider selecting coatings with a demonstrated history of success in commercial roofing applications. Ensuring compatibility with existing roofing materials will also improve the longevity of the roofing structure. At the end of the day, the most suitable option will align with specific environmental demands and performance expectations, providing a reliable, economically sound solution for commercial metal roofing systems.

Surface Preparation Fundamentals

Effective surface preparation is essential for the successful application of roof coatings. The procedure starts with a comprehensive inspection to identify any damage, rust, or debris on the metal roof. Surface cleaning is essential; using a pressure washer or appropriate cleaning solution removes dirt, grease, and existing coatings that may hinder adhesion. After cleaning, the roof must be permitted to dry thoroughly. Additionally, handling any rust spots with a quality rust-inhibiting primer assists in preventing ongoing deterioration. Moreover, addressing repairs to seams or flashing should be completed to secure a smooth and uniform surface. Finally, confirming that the surface is free from moisture and contaminants will enhance the longevity and effectiveness of the applied roof coatings.

Summary of Application Techniques

Properly executing the application of roof coatings necessitates a systematic approach to ensure maximum effectiveness and long-term results. To begin, confirm that the surface is clean, dry, and free of contaminants, as this enhances adhesion. Next, identify the suitable coating type based on the metal roof's specific requirements. It is recommended to use a primer if necessary, strengthening the bonding and adhesion. When coating the surface, use uniform strokes with a roller, brush, or sprayer, ensuring even distribution. Give extra care to seams and edges, where leaks are most prone to develop. Multiple thin coats are generally recommended over a single thick coat, as they promote superior adhesion and more effective drying. Lastly, confirm that all safety guidelines are adhered to throughout the entire application procedure.

Curing and Drying Process

Curing and drying are fundamental steps in the application of roof coatings, influencing both performance and durability. In the curing phase, chemical interactions develop that attach the coating to the surface, strengthening adhesion and resilience to environmental conditions. This phase generally demands optimal temperature and humidity conditions, which should be monitored closely to guarantee proper curing.

Drying, on the other hand, refers to the solvent evaporation process, allowing the application to harden. Factors such as airflow, application thickness, and ambient conditions can significantly affect the time needed to dry. It is important to prevent moisture exposure or foot traffic during both stages to prevent defects. Observing manufacturer guidelines ensures the durability and performance of the roofing coating.

Key Maintenance Tips to Prolong Your Metal Roof Coating's Lifespan

Preserving a metal roof coating is vital for optimizing its lifespan and performance. Routine inspections are a key factor; property owners should watch for indicators of deterioration, such as discoloration, peeling, or cracking. Regularly cleaning the coating helps avoid the accumulation of dirt and debris, which can retain moisture and cause corrosion. Using a gentle pressure wash or soft brush with mild detergent is suggested for proper cleaning while protecting the coating.
